First Step: Prepare the Salted Caramel Sauce

Begin by combining 1 cup granulated sugar, 1/4 cup water, and 3 tablespoons light corn syrup in a saucepan over medium heat. Stir gently until the mixture boils, then let it cook without stirring until it reaches an amber color, about 10 minutes. For a smooth gingerbread caramel streusel cookie, slowly whisk in 3/4 cup warm heavy cream, followed by 2 teaspoons vanilla extract and 1 teaspoon kosher salt. If you’re adapting for dietary needs, like a vegan version, use coconut cream here to keep the sauce creamy.

Second Step: Make the Cinnamon Streusel Topping

In a bowl, mix 1 1/4 cups all-purpose flour, 1/2 cup packed light brown sugar, 1/4 cup granulated sugar, 1 1/2 teaspoons ground cinnamon, and 1/4 teaspoon kosher salt. Pour in 1/2 cup melted and cooled unsalted butter, stirring until crumbly. Spread this on a baking sheet and bake at 350°F for 10-15 minutes until golden. Let it cool and crumble for your caramel streusel recipe, ensuring it’s ready for topping the gingerbread base.

In a large bowl, cream 1 cup room-temperature unsalted butter with 1/2 cup packed light brown sugar and 1/2 cup granulated sugar until light and fluffy, about 2-3 minutes. Add 1 large egg, 1 large egg yolk, 2 teaspoons vanilla extract, and 1/4 cup molasses, mixing well. In another bowl, whisk together 3 1/3 cups all-purpose flour, 1 1/2 tablespoons corn starch, 1 teaspoon baking powder, 1/2 teaspoon baking soda, 2 teaspoons ground cinnamon, 2 teaspoons ground ginger, and 3/4 teaspoon salt. Gradually fold the dry ingredients into the wet mixture until combined, being careful not to overmix for a tender gingerbread caramel streusel cookie.

Fourth Step: Bake the Cookies

Preheat your oven to 350°F and line baking sheets with parchment paper. Scoop the dough into balls and place them on the sheets, spacing them about 2 inches apart. Bake for 10-12 minutes until puffed, then gently flatten HIV the centers while still warm. This step is crucial for the chewy texture in your gingerbread cookie recipe, and for variations, you can add chocolate chips if desired.

Fifth Step: Whip Up the Cinnamon Cream Cheese Frosting

Beat 4 oz softened cream cheese and 3/4 cup softened unsalted butter until fluffy, about 2 minutes. Gradually add 3 cups powdered sugar, 1 teaspoon vanilla extract, 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on, and a pinch of salt, mixing until smooth. For a low-calorie twist, use a sugar substitute to keep this frosting light while maintaining the flavors of your caramel streusel recipe.

Final Step: Assemble and Serve

Once the cookies are completely cooled, pipe the frosting onto each one in a swirl pattern. Drizzle with the warm salted caramel sauce and gently press pieces of the streusel topping into the frosting. Finish with a sprinkle of flaky sea salt for extra flavor. Serve your gingerbread caramel streusel cookie fresh, and store any leftovers as outlined later. This assembly brings together the elements of a classic gingerbread caramel recipe, making it a hit for any gathering.

Pro Cooking Techniques

Master even baking by rotating your pans halfway through, which helps achieve uniform results in your gingerbread cookie recipe. Chilling the dough briefly can prevent spreading, especially in warm kitchens, ensuring each cookie holds its shape perfectly.

Proper storage keeps your gingerbread caramel streusel cookie fresh and tasty. For short-term needs, refrigeration works well to maintain the cookie’s texture.

Refrigeration

Store assembled cookies in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 4 days, which helps preserve the frosting and caramel in your gingerbread cookie recipe.

Freezing

Freeze unfrosted cookies in freezer-safe bags for up to 3 months, thawing them before adding toppings to keep the flavors intact in your caramel streusel recipe.

Reheating
